Output 31d2ccad0e5b55e34e2bd0e8bd765167ac6ae59d9581521bbfe7241e59a3da3d:73

value
2169829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375d793c454841262419f2e683de546d0aab1 OP_EQUAL
address
3BMEXc5SjbUwBfEisUREE8YwR4PExPW3ev
transaction
31d2ccad0e5b55e34e2bd0e8bd765167ac6ae59d9581521bbfe7241e59a3da3d
spent
true